InplaceEditorEventHandler Delegate

References the method that will handle the SchedulerControl.InplaceEditorShowing event.

Namespace: DevExpress.Xpf.Scheduler

Assembly: DevExpress.Xpf.Scheduler.v14.2.dll

#Declaration

public delegate void InplaceEditorEventHandler(
    object sender,
    InplaceEditorEventArgs e
);

#Parameters

Name Type Description
sender Object

The event source. This parameter identifies the SchedulerControl which raised the event.

e InplaceEditorEventArgs

An InplaceEditorEventArgs object which contains event data.

#Remarks

When creating a InplaceEditorEventHandler delegate, you identify the method that will handle the corresponding event. To associate an event with your event handler, add a delegate instance to this event. The event handler is called whenever the event occurs, unless you remove the delegate.
